PSD MP Voicu Vușcan has launched a vehement attack on USR, saying that Ion Iliescu's death has exposed the true face of the party. He said he would support the first no-confidence motion against the government, which includes USR. USR President Dominic Fritz announced that the party would not attend the funeral, proposing that national mourning should not be declared out of respect for the victims of the Revolution. In response, PSD leader Sorin Grindeanu called for respect for Iliescu's legacy.
